Subject: WebCGM Demo/Tutorial Available
CGM Open Members -- We have put the simple WebCGM demo on the web site. Below is a draft public announcement. Any comments? Note that the readme file (in the ZIP) suggests asking on the public list, if they don't have a WebCGM plugin and want one. This makes me think that perhaps we ought to list on the Web site (eventually, not necessarily before this release) all member products (free or otherwise) which do WebCGM. Thoughts? One last comment/caveat: some of the available plugins don't do all of the tests correctly. Some run afoul of the "#" fragment problem, and some are just incomplete or have bugs. Any comments on the advisability of putting up a demo that no one passes? Should we first add, at least, a caveat about the "#" fragment problem (unsolved in Netscape, solvable with BHO in IE)? -Lofton. ### draft announcement ### A simple but interesting demo and tutorial of WebCGM is available on the CGM Open Web site now. See the top item on the page: http://www.cgmopen.org/technical/index.html As the included "1stReadme.txt" explains, you will need a WebCGM plugin to execute the demo.
